Seaboard rebuilt 40 ft box car to make it possible to handle lumber with work lift truck; doors are placed diagonally across from each other, giving access to half of car; on initial run car carried 25, 000 board ft of 16 ft kiln dried dressed pine packaged in units weighing from 3300 to 7260 lb; loading and unloading time reduced by 36 man hr.
